Automotive suspension maintenance often requires careful handling of spring components, and selecting a suitable Coil Spring Compressor involves much more than identifying a tool that can hold or compress a spring. Material selection, purchasing priorities, functional engineering, manufacturing technology, user interaction, maintenance, storage, and visual design all influence how effectively a specialized tool fits into a professional repair environment.

Material selection forms an important part of suspension-tool development. Spring-service equipment may experience repeated mechanical loading, contact pressure, friction, vibration, oil, grease, dust, and moisture during workshop use. Manufacturers therefore need to consider toughness, wear resistance, structural stability, machinability, corrosion behavior, and surface condition when developing the different components of a tool.

Different tool elements can have different mechanical responsibilities. Clamping sections, threaded components, hooks, supports, handles, pins, and adjustment parts need to interact as a coordinated system. Engineers can study the relationship between these elements to ensure that material choices support the overall structure rather than optimizing individual components without considering their surrounding connections.

Geometry is equally important because suspension assemblies often contain springs surrounded by other vehicle components. A service tool needs practical contact areas that can be positioned around the spring while working within the available space. Designers can study the relationship between the tool and nearby suspension structures so technicians can establish an organized working position.

Functional engineering determines how well a spring-service tool supports the repair workflow. Designers need to coordinate contact elements, support structures, threaded mechanisms, adjustment points, and handles so technicians can position the equipment in an understandable way. The tool should allow practical adjustment while maintaining a clear relationship between the working parts and the spring assembly.

The threaded mechanism deserves careful attention because it is closely connected with adjustment and mechanical movement. Thread quality, alignment, surface treatment, lubrication, and interaction with supporting components can influence the overall handling experience. Engineers can evaluate these relationships during development to create a tool that feels controlled and organized during repeated workshop activities.

Manufacturing technology helps translate the design into a consistent product. Digital modeling can allow engineers to examine contact surfaces, component movement, thread relationships, clearances, and assembly concepts before physical manufacturing. Forging, machining, heat treatment, grinding, thread processing, surface finishing, assembly, and inspection can then be arranged around the approved engineering concept.

Production coordination is particularly important for tools containing several connected mechanical elements. Differences in machining, finishing, or assembly can influence how parts interact. Careful process management and inspection can help manufacturers maintain consistency while also providing opportunities to improve future tool designs.

Heat treatment may contribute to the mechanical balance of selected metal components. Different parts may face different forms of repeated loading and contact, so manufacturers can consider the relationship between hardness, toughness, wear resistance, and surface behavior. A coordinated treatment strategy can help maintain a balanced relationship between individual tool components.

User experience has a direct connection with workshop efficiency. Technicians may need to carry the tool, identify its working sections, position it around a spring, make adjustments, complete the repair task, and return the equipment to storage. Clear component organization, practical grips, recognizable adjustment areas, and sensible handling can make these activities easier to manage.

Maintenance and storage should be considered during product development rather than treated as separate concerns. Workshop equipment can accumulate grease, oil, dust, moisture, and metal residue. Appropriate surface finishes can support easier cleaning, while accessible threads, pins, and contact sections can simplify inspection and lubrication. Organized storage can also help keep tools ready for future service work.

Safety-oriented thinking is another important aspect of tool development. Spring-related repair tasks involve interaction between mechanical force, the service tool, and the surrounding vehicle structure. Engineers can therefore consider stable positioning, controlled adjustment, secure contact, clear working areas, and understandable component relationships when refining a product concept.

Design and appearance influence the professional character of workshop equipment. Clean surfaces, consistent machining, clearly defined working areas, organized mechanical components, and durable finishes can create a purposeful appearance. Visual clarity may also help technicians recognize different tool elements when several service products are being used or stored together.
